Mobile Effects



The mobile effects of cold laser therapy show up via increased power production and enhanced cellular repair service devices. When the cold laser light passes through the skin and reaches the targeted cells, it promotes the mitochondria, the powerhouse of the cell, to create more adenosine triphosphate (ATP).

This increase in ATP provides cells with the power they require to carry out different functions, such as fixing damages and decreasing swelling.

Additionally, cold laser treatment sets off a cascade of biochemical responses within the cells that advertise recovery and regeneration. By enhancing cellular repair service systems, the therapy increases cells recovery and lowers healing time from injuries or certain conditions.


This procedure likewise assists to boost blood circulation to the cured location, generating even more oxygen and nutrients important for mobile repair.

Clinical Efficacy



Cold laser therapy has actually demonstrated its professional effectiveness in various medical applications, showcasing its efficiency in promoting recovery and decreasing recovery times. This non-invasive therapy has been discovered advantageous in speeding up tissue repair, decreasing swelling, and eliminating pain. Research has shown that cold laser treatment can enhance the healing procedure by promoting the production of adenosine triphosphate (ATP) in cells, which is important for cellular function and regrowth.

In professional researches, cold laser therapy has verified to be reliable in dealing with conditions such as tendonitis, arthritis, carpal tunnel syndrome, and sports injuries.
